Pittsburgh Steelers confirm starting QB for Sunday's game

It's official!

Emricka Moreau

Earlier today, we reported that Ben Roethlisberger strongly believed the Pittsburgh Steelers would be naming former Chicago Bears QB Mitchell Trubisky as their starting quarterback for their season opener this Sunday.

In addition, this morning the Pittsburgh's organization had published on its Twitter page the new team captains for the 2022-2023 season.Among the 5 players, Trubisky is one of them.

Here's NFL insider Ian Rapoport reporting that the Steelers starting roster was released today and it confirms Big Ben's prediction: Trubisky will be the starter against the Cincinnati Bengals. 

As you can see on the picture, the #2 spot belongs to Mason Rudolph. That means Kenny Pickett will have to keep working to earn his spot.
